What is a Grecian pool?

The Grecian is a rectangular shape in which the angled corners are modified. With an authentic Grecian, the shape essentially lops off the 90-degree corners.

What is a lazy L pool?

Lazy L shaped swimming designs consists of two small rectangles joined at right angle. They say that this kind of shape for swimming pool can be used to strongly define the shallow and deep ends. It is said to be the best options when the deep end of the pool is meant for diving.

What is a free form pool?

Unlike a traditional swimming pool, which is usually a rectangular shape and lined with tiles, a freeform swimming pool is designed in a naturalistic or irregular shape, with curves or flowing lines. They’re generally meant to appear as a pond or lake.

What is a Roman pool?

Roman pool shapes take a cue from the villas of ancient Rome, with two long straight edges flanked by arched half-circles at either end. The timeless Roman shape pool will imbue your pool area’s chic minimalism with elegance.

Were Roman baths unisex?

The layout of Roman baths contained other architectural features of note. Because wealthy Romans brought slaves to attend to their bathing needs, the bathhouse usually had three entrances: one for men, one for women, and one for slaves.

What shape is a pool?

Classic pool shapes are variations of rectangular pools, and are often called Grecian and Roman pools. Both are formal in design and based on ancient pools. A Roman-shaped swimming pool has an arch or slight curve at one or both ends of a rectangle and are also considered to be classic-shaped pools.

Does home insurance cost more with a pool?

Most in-ground pools cost roughly $20,000 to install but some cost more. Increasing the replacement cost value by that amount will consequently increase the cost of your home insurance premium because of the new maximum claim limit. You also might need to pay for more pool insurance coverage.

Is Pebble Tec better than plaster?

Pebble Tec® While it is more expensive than plaster, it is the highest quality pool resurfacing material available due to its longevity and ability to hide chemical residue. A Pebble Tec® surface should last 20+ years with the proper care and maintenance.
